As part of CAREERS WEEK, join us for a look at careers in Fashion and Textiles and other creative industries.

As an organisation we vigorously promoting this incredible industry within schools and have added to our existing resource of video journals by professionals and post graduate students in textiles and fashion and further developed the downloadable resources for you to use as part of your schools careers week events.

Check out our FUTURE THREADS resources launching in September 2026. These include video interviews from Weavers, Tailors, Costume makers and Sustainability heroes, designers students and makers throughout the industry. Great resources to use for Careers Week talks, assemblies, careers meets and exhibitions showing the breadth of the Textiles industry jobs.

The Textiles Skills Centre Associates are a team of volunteers that manage the social media platforms and website, and offer support, mentorship and advice to textile teachers and trainees. We organise free resource networking events each month (Tea 'N Chat) and are always on hand to help and encourage when needed.
